AI-powered answers increasingly handle local discovery, recommendations, comparisons, hours, and being cited depends on consistent, corroborated local signals.

The local signals that matter

  • Consistent business info across every directory.
  • Complete, accurate profiles on major platforms.
  • A steady flow of genuine reviews.
  • Locally specific, useful content.

What to do

  • Audit and align all listings.
  • Encourage and respond to reviews.
  • Publish content answering local questions.
  • Add LocalBusiness schema.

Frequently asked questions

Does local SEO still matter with AI search?

Yes, more than ever. Consistent listings, reviews and local content are exactly the signals AI uses to answer local queries accurately.

How do reviews affect AI answers?

Reviews shape both whether you're recommended and how you're described. Genuine, recent reviews improve your local citation odds.

What schema helps local?

LocalBusiness schema with accurate address, hours and contact info, kept consistent with your listings.
